Chinese artwork by Dutch artist
This Chinese teapot is designed by the Dutch Artist Joost van den Toorn. For this '
one-person-teapot/teacup, with lid', Van den Toorn drew inspiration by antique Chinese bronze earthenware. The teapot is painted with a representation of skulls. The cartoonish design is characteristic in
more works by Joost van den Toorn. The teapot has been made by Mr. Liu, head of the Sculpture Factory in Jingdezhen, a city well-known for its production of porcelain in China under supervision the Dutch ceramist Norman Trapman.
